Late Chaman Arora Honored with Sahitya Akademi Award 2024 for Dogri Literature

The government has announced that the Sahitya Akademi Award 2024 in Dogri will be posthumously conferred upon late Chaman Arora for his book Ik Hor Ashwthama. The book, a collection of short stories, was unanimously selected by a three-member jury following the official selection process. The award will be presented to his family member or nominee at a special ceremony in New Delhi on March 8, 2025.
